aboutsummaryrefslogtreecommitdiffstats
path: root/src/qtvstools/QtMsBuildConverter.cs
diff options
context:
space:
mode:
authorKarsten Heimrich <karsten.heimrich@qt.io>2024-04-24 15:13:31 +0200
committerKarsten Heimrich <karsten.heimrich@qt.io>2024-05-17 11:00:41 +0000
commit3104ccf6f2d84edafbbde5dbf42015b0ea9a415e (patch)
tree52fc8fa05cdb502a7ce261b9523364e71eb0c407 /src/qtvstools/QtMsBuildConverter.cs
parentaffdaaf8f5f526827bf9b02551b9dc7d94bf1745 (diff)
Improve exception handling in CleanupVcxProject()
When creating projects, exceptions may occurre due to files in the .vs subdirectory still being locked by Visual Studio. Consequently, intermediate files like '*.vcxproj*' etc. were left in the project directory. To mitigate this, CleanupVcxProject() has been updated to clean up as much as possible using the non-throwing utility functions. Change-Id: Ic2035b0349ee5a75c575c9e85b0fafc9787d6e8c Reviewed-by: Ali Can Demiralp <ali.demiralp@qt.io> Reviewed-by: Miguel Costa <miguel.costa@qt.io>
Diffstat (limited to 'src/qtvstools/QtMsBuildConverter.cs')
0 files changed, 0 insertions, 0 deletions